Types of Products For Storm Restorations
Impact-Resistant Roofing Shingles
Designed to withstand hail and high winds, these shingles provide enhanced roof protection during storms.
Metal Roofing Panels
Durable and long-lasting, metal panels offer an alternative to traditional shingles with high resistance to storm damage.
Waterproof Sealants and Coatings
Applied to roofs, foundations, and walls to prevent water penetration during heavy rain or flooding.
Storm-Ready Tarp Covers
Heavy-duty tarps that can be quickly deployed to cover damaged areas and prevent further water intrusion.
Flood Barriers and Sandbags
Portable barriers used to divert water and protect properties from flooding.
Emergency Repair Kits
Contain essential tools, patches, and fasteners for immediate repairs after storm damage.
Structural Reinforcement Materials
Includes braces, straps, and supports to strengthen vulnerable parts of a building.
Debris Removal Tools
Shovels, rakes, and blowers for clearing storm debris efficiently.
Water Extraction Equipment
Portable pumps and wet vacuums for removing water from flooded areas.
Roof Ventilation and Exhaust Fans
Help to reduce moisture buildup and prevent mold growth post-storm.
Gutter Guards and Covers
Prevent debris buildup and ensure proper drainage during storms.
Structural Assessment Tools
Laser levels, moisture meters, and other devices to evaluate storm damage accurately.
Portable Generators
Provide power during outages to support restoration efforts.
Lightning Protection Systems
Enhance safety and reduce risk of electrical damage during storms.
Storm Drain Covers
Prevent debris from clogging drainage systems and causing flooding.
Weatherproof Paints and Coatings
Seal surfaces and improve resistance to moisture and wind-driven rain.

Storm restoration products often encompass a wide range of solutions. Heavy-duty roofing materials, such as impact-resistant shingles or metal panels, can provide enhanced protection against hail and high winds. Waterproof sealants and barriers help prevent water infiltration into vulnerable areas like basements and crawl spaces. Emergency repair kits, including tarps, fasteners, and patching compounds, enable quick fixes during or immediately after a storm. Additionally, tools for debris removal and structural assessment are vital for restoring safety and stability to affected properties.

Key Buying Considerations
- Assess the specific vulnerabilities of your property to determine suitable products.
- Choose materials that are rated for high impact and wind resistance where applicable.
- Ensure compatibility of products with existing structures for seamless integration.
- Prioritize durability and weather resistance to withstand Florida's storm conditions.
- Consider ease of installation and whether professional help is needed.
- Review product certifications and compliance with local building codes.
- Evaluate the coverage area of repair products like sealants and barriers.
- Look for products with proven performance in storm-prone environments.
- Factor in the availability of replacement parts or additional units if needed.
- Balance cost with quality to ensure long-term protection and value.
- Check for user reviews and expert recommendations for reliability insights.
- Plan for easy storage and quick deployment of emergency repair tools.
- Consider environmental factors such as salt air exposure in coastal regions.
- Ensure safety features are included, especially for electrical or structural products.
- Stay informed about new product innovations that could enhance storm resilience.
